Output 3c30f10636b99c325046151ec4b4aa1fae83b124c17046dcdbcb8353fe81cc16:0

value
498636
script pubkey
OP_0 OP_PUSHBYTES_20 2952fee3a29ec6462e6c3431ed3d5c8d338c6cd3
address
bc1q99f0acaznmryvtnvxsc7602u35eccmxnlfhwhw
transaction
3c30f10636b99c325046151ec4b4aa1fae83b124c17046dcdbcb8353fe81cc16
spent
true